Output 43be3bcd75639051025daf1c01ccb6700350fa46b9c31e4662409e006d8b2bea:0

value
323590000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f7585b2de0733d9b0a603a895529ab77b2f84d2 OP_EQUALVERIFY OP_CHECKSIG
address
1JTLrEJnfFsr5XGPPWe84cspTKoLSG3VA1
transaction
43be3bcd75639051025daf1c01ccb6700350fa46b9c31e4662409e006d8b2bea
spent
true